I have the xenon bruizer kit and was looking into exhaust im wondering if i should go with the borla dual 2.5in. pipes or if i should go witht he bassani dual for xenon kit. Also how do they sound. Do the sound like a civic exhuast if so i dont want it.

I have the Bassani duals and love the sound - not at all like rice-burners, IMHO. I put my duals on myself - not a big deal at all! I have the Zenon bumper covers fr & rr and ordered my Bassani with the longer exhaust tips. A local friend put the Borlas on his and the sound, to me, is more tinny; plus, he complains about a rumble about 3000 RPM. Like I said, I'm all for tha Bassani's

I have the Borla dual exhaust. It sounds nothing like a poser's fart pipe. I got it installed before the Bruizer kit. I had to get the exhaust tips extended to fit the bumper cover. It sounds nice and when extended, fits well too. I like my Borla exhaust and can recommend it. I've not seen, in person, a Bassani, so don't know anything about it.
